Hello 'lil Nurglings

It took me a while but I managed to finish uploading the pics I made at the German GamesDay. It was for me the first time visiting a GamesDay and I really enjoyed it.

For me as a Smelldar, Tau and DeathGuard player it was a great one. Although the Tau were pretty under represented.

It was really hard to do the pictures of the minis, becuase they all stood in those glassen showcases. The reflextion were so awful. I had to wathc out for other taking pictures because of the flashes, crappy light in the lower cabinets, dozen of people pushing through and such. I wished I had my analog SLR with me... But well the digi-cam did it's duty bravely.
I hope you can forgive me the poor pics then.
